EUR/AUD Bearish Correction to 1.4600

EURAUD is trading below a descending trend line connecting the highs since the start of the month. Price looks ready for another test of the resistance, which happens to line up with other inflection points.

The trend line coincides with the 61.8% Fibonacci retracement level that’s near the 1.4600 major psychological mark and a former support region. Price is currently testing the 50% level that lines up with the 200 SMA dynamic inflection point.

On the subject of moving averages, the 100 SMA is below the 200 SMA to suggest that the path of least resistance is to the downside or that the selloff is more likely to resume than to reverse. If any of the Fibs hold as resistance, EURAUD could fall back down to the swing low near the 1.4300 mark or lower.

Stochastic has been indicating overbought conditions for a while and looks ready to move back down. Similarly RSI is in the overbought area and might move south, so EURAUD could follow suit while bearish pressure picks up.

The eurozone flash CPI readings are up for release around the middle of the week and a slight pickup in inflation is eyed. The headline figure could tick up from 8.9% to 9.0% while the core version of the report might climb from 4.0% to 4.1% for August.

Prior to this, Germany will be releasing its preliminary CPI as well, but the region’s top economy might see a dip from 0.9% to 0.2% for August. Weaker than expected results could lead traders to price in expectations of a downside surprise for the region’s CPI.

As for the Aussie, the main event risk is the release of China’s Caixin PMI readings later in the week. Another dip is eyed for the manufacturing PMI, which might drop from 50.4 to 50.1 in August, so this could bring risk-off flows back in the market.
